Can You Scan Barcodes on Your Screen?

Ever come across a barcode on your computer screen and wished you could scan it instantly? While traditional methods have limitations, let's explore the tech behind scanning barcode from screen and see if there are any workarounds!


The Challenge: Why Scanners Struggle with Screens


Imagine a barcode as a series of black and white stripes. Scanners use lasers to read the variations in light reflected by these stripes. But here's the catch:

  • Resolution Matters: Computer screens have a limited resolution compared to a physical barcode. Those tiny stripes might appear blurry to the scanner, making it difficult to distinguish the black and white patterns.
  • Light Show: Scanners rely on reflected light. However, computer screens emit their own light, which can interfere with the scanner's ability to read the reflected light from the barcode itself.
  • MoirĂ© Makes it Messy: On top of these challenges, there's another hurdle called a moirĂ© pattern. When you hold a scanner up to a screen displaying a barcode, the grid of pixels on the screen can overlap with the stripes of the barcode, creating a wavy, shimmering pattern. This moirĂ© effect further confuses the scanner's ability to read the barcode accurately.


How Scanners Read Barcode From Screen:


1. Camera Power:

Your trusty smartphone camera might be the answer! Some barcode scanning apps leverage your phone's camera to capture an image of the barcode on the screen. The app then uses image processing techniques to try and decipher the code.

Ready to try it? Search for "barcode scanner" apps on your phone's app store. Open the app, point your camera at the barcode on your screen, and see if it reads it!

Here's the catch: Success depends on factors like your phone's camera quality, screen resolution, and lighting conditions.


2. Software Solutions for Developers:

If you're a developer building apps that might need to scan barcodes from screens, there are Software Development Kits (SDKs) available that can help. These toolkits, like Barcode Reader SDK, include image processing features specifically designed to remove moiré patterns and other image noise. This can significantly improve the success rate of barcode reading on screens.
